The PointsKeeper ledger API at Marigold Rewards records every accrual and redemption as an immutable entry. Each entry carries a member reference, a delta, and a reason code; balances are computed server-side and must never be cached by clients for more than sixty seconds. All write endpoints require idempotency keys to prevent duplicate postings during retries. New team members should use the shared sandbox project until their onboarding review is complete. Requests to the ledger must include the token shown below.

session JWT of fajof-bahop = eyJhbGciOiJIUzI1NiIsInR5cCI6IkpXVCJ9.eyJzdWIiOiIqgHoPSIn0.DAyxzh8y

RUNBOOK FRAGMENT 4.2 — Inter-Office Contract Transfers (Warehouse Shift Lead)

Signed contracts moving between the Velmoor and Sattleridge offices travel only in tamper-evident pouches, logged out by the shift lead personally. Verify the pouch seal number against the transfer slip, record the courier's arrival time, and never release a pouch to an unscheduled pickup. Contracts do not sit overnight in the staging cage; same-day movement is mandatory. The specific courier hand-over instruction is appended directly beneath this section.

drop instructions, hahip-badug: the quenox ralath courier leaves the kaseth fraiel rusiel tameth belys istdor ralion giliel ledger at gate 7830 under passcode 165413

Key ceremony checklist — item 7 (Chalkline timetable solver). Before signing the release artifact for the Chalkline school-timetable solver, verify that both ceremony witnesses from the Dornbridge team are present and that the solver's constraint-weights bundle matches the hash recorded in the ceremony ledger. Reviewer confirms the signing enclave is offline and the previous key shard has been destroyed. Once confirmations are logged, unlock the ceremony vault using the recovery passphrase that follows.

strongbox words: druath-quenael